Define CAD

In order to create detailed and accurate designs, architects, engineers, and construction managers use computer aided design or CAD. A CAD design consists of a precise illustration or plan for a new building and can be presented in 2D or 3D. Software such as CAD software offers a wide range of features, including 2D and 3D design.

Design flaws can be detected with CAD, measurements can be made accurately, and advanced design analysis can be performed. 2D or 3D models can be created using CAD software based on horizontal, vertical, and depth coordinates.

History of CAD

A CAD system was developed in the 1960 by designers to create computerized drawings, and manufacturers adopted CAD in the 1970 for design and interaction. Modern CAD technology continues to evolve and plays an integral part in all aspects of design and construction, though it is well established.
